Earbuds Live Translation Buying Guide

Accuracy and Latency

Accuracy refers to how correctly the earbuds translate spoken words. Latency is the delay between someone speaking and the translation being delivered. High accuracy is paramount for clear communication. Low latency ensures a natural conversation flow. Without these, misunderstandings can easily occur. This is the most crucial factor.

Look for earbuds that boast advanced AI translation engines. Check reviews for real-world performance. Seek out models with minimal reported delays. Some advanced earbuds offer near real-time translation. This makes conversations feel much more fluid and less interrupted.

Language Support and Offline Capabilities

Language support is about the sheer number of languages an earbud can translate. If you travel frequently to diverse regions, a wide range of languages is essential. Consider both the languages you speak and the ones you might encounter. Some earbuds have limited language packs. Others support dozens or even hundreds.

Offline capabilities mean the earbuds can translate without an internet connection. This is vital for areas with poor or no Wi-Fi/cellular service. Traveling abroad often means relying on offline translation. Check the size of offline language packs. Ensure they are downloadable and don’t consume excessive storage space on your device.

Comfort and Fit

Comfort is key for extended use. Earbuds that are uncomfortable can distract from the conversation. A good fit ensures they stay in place during use. This is especially important if you’re moving around or in noisy environments. Different ear shapes require different ear tip sizes. Many earbuds come with multiple tip options.

Consider the weight and ergonomics of the earbuds. Look for soft, flexible ear tips made from materials like silicone. In-ear designs can sometimes cause pressure. Over-ear or bone conduction styles might be alternatives for some. Try them on if possible, or check return policies. A secure fit prevents the need for constant readjustment.

Battery Life and Connectivity

Battery life determines how long you can use the earbuds for translation. Long-haul flights or full days of travel require robust battery performance. Check the stated battery life per charge. Also, consider the charging case capacity. A good charging case can provide multiple recharges on the go.

Connectivity ensures a stable link between your earbuds and your smartphone or translation device. Bluetooth version matters for stability and range. Look for Bluetooth 5.0 or higher. Some earbuds use proprietary apps for translation. Ensure your phone is compatible. Seamless connectivity is crucial for uninterrupted translation sessions.

Frequently Asked Questions

How Do Live Translation Earbuds Work?

These earbuds use sophisticated technology. They listen to spoken words through built-in microphones. Then, they send the audio to a translation engine. This engine is often cloud-based. It processes the audio and translates it into your desired language. The translated audio is then played back to you through the earbuds.

Some advanced models can also translate your speech. They capture your voice and send it for translation. This allows for two-way conversations. The speed and accuracy depend on the AI and internet connection. Offline modes use pre-downloaded language packs for translation.

Are Live Translation Earbuds Accurate Enough for Important Conversations?

Accuracy varies significantly between models. High-end earbuds offer impressive translation quality. They can handle nuances and context reasonably well. However, they are not perfect. Complex jargon or rapid speech can still pose challenges. For critical business or medical discussions, human interpreters remain the safest bet.

Always test the earbuds in real-world scenarios before relying on them completely. Pay attention to how well they handle different accents and speaking speeds. Consider using them as a supplement to your own language skills. This can boost confidence and understanding during important exchanges.

Can I Use Translation Earbuds Without an Internet Connection?

Yes, many translation earbuds offer offline translation. This feature is incredibly useful. It allows you to translate in areas with no Wi-Fi or cellular service. You typically need to download specific language packs beforehand. These packs can be quite large. Ensure you have enough storage space on your connected device.

Offline translation might be slightly less accurate than online modes. This is because the processing power is limited to the device. However, it’s still a valuable tool for travel. Check the number of languages available for offline use. Some earbuds only support a few offline languages.

How Long Does the Battery Last on Translation Earbuds?

Battery life is a key consideration. It differs greatly among brands and models. Most earbuds offer around 3-6 hours of continuous translation per charge. The charging case usually provides several additional charges. This can extend the total listening time to 20-30 hours or more.

Always check the manufacturer’s specifications. Look for reviews that test battery performance in real-world conditions. Consider your typical usage patterns. If you travel extensively, prioritize models with long battery life and a robust charging case. Some earbuds also support quick charging, giving you hours of use in minutes.
